Brigham Young University Says LGBTQ+ Behavior Remains Banned
Brigham Young University (BYU) administrators have asserted that âhomosexual behaviorâ remains banned on campus after recent changes to the honor code had suggested that same-sex relationships would now be tolerated by the school, reported The Hill. Brigham Young U Eases Rules on âHomosexual Behaviorâ
Brigham Young University (BYU) in Utah has eased rules on âhomosexual behaviorâ, reported the Associated Press.
